tomcat web.xml文件中servlet的load-on-startup

先看一个例子:

csharp 复制代码
<servlet>
    <description>JAX-WS endpoint - restful</description>
    <display-name>restful</display-name>
    <servlet-name>restful-addnumbers</servlet-name>
    <servlet-class>com.sun.xml.ws.transport.http.servlet.WSServlet</servlet-class>
    <load-on-startup>1</load-on-startup>
</servlet>

load-on-startup这个元素表示该servlet被加载的顺序。此处的加载,是指实例化,并且servlet的init()函数被调用。只能取整数值。取值有如下规则:

  • 当该值是负数、或者该元素没有出现的时候,表示当web应用接收到请求的时候再加载,称为懒加载。
  • 当该值为正整数、或者0的时候,表示在web应用启动的时候就加载,称为急切加载。数值越小,越早加载。当数值相同时,容器自己选择它们的加载顺序。
相关推荐
222you16 小时前
Mybatis(1)
java·tomcat·mybatis
失因17 小时前
Docker 镜像结构与 Dockerfile 案例
运维·docker·云原生·容器·tomcat
yong999017 小时前
Linux安装JDK1.8 & tomcat & MariaDB(MySQL删减版)
linux·tomcat·mariadb
itachi-uchiha20 小时前
关于Tomcat的页面后台管理默认设置
java·tomcat·firefox
晨晖22 天前
将聚合工程的ssm项目部署到本地tomcat
java·tomcat
Z_z在努力2 天前
【杂类】理解 @Repository 和 Mapper 的关系
java·tomcat·mybatis
春生野草3 天前
部署项目到Tomcat
java·tomcat
安逸sgr3 天前
SpringMVC启动流程
java·jvm·spring·spring cloud·eclipse·tomcat·maven
Mr_Chester3 天前
mybatis OGNL+优雅处理简单逻辑
java·tomcat·mybatis
我登哥MVP4 天前
Apache Tomcat 详解
java·笔记·tomcat